Trip computer - combined instrument panel "Analog"

The car's trip computer can record, calculate and show information while driving.

The trip computer's menu is in a variable loop. One of the alternatives is that the trip computer's display extinguishes - this also marks the start/end of the loop.

Functions

Proceed as follows to open and check/adjust functions:
  1. To ensure that no control is in the middle of a sequence - "Reset" them first with 2 presses on RESET.
  2. Press OK - loop with all functions opens.
  3. Browse through the functions with the thumbwheel and select/confirm with OK.
  4. Finish by pressing RESET twice after completed checking/ adjustment.

TC options
  • Distance to empty tank
  • Fuel consumption
  • Average speed
  • Trip meter T1 and total dist.
  • Trip meter T2 and total dist.

Here you can select/activate the options that you want to be available as selectable headings in the trip computer. The symbols for the items already selected are WHITE with a "tick" - others are GREY and have no "tick":

  1. Open the function with OK, scroll through the symbols for the options with the thumbwheel and select/stop on the desired symbol.
  2. Confirm with OK - the symbol changes colour from GREY to WHITE and is marked with a "tick".
  3. Continue to select the function symbols with the thumbwheel or finish with RESET.
Service status
Shows the number of months and mileage to next service.

Headings

One of the headings in the following table can be selected for constant display in the combined instrument panel. Proceed as follows to determine which:
  1. To ensure that no control is in the middle of a sequence - "Reset" them first with 2 presses on RESET.
  2. Turn the thumbwheel - selectable headings for the trip computer are shown in a loop.
  3. Stop on desired heading.
Trip computer heading in combined instrument panelInformation
Trip meter T1 and total dist.
  • Long press on RESET resets trip meter T1.
Trip meter T2 and total dist.
  • Long press on RESET resets trip meter T2.
Distance to emptyFor more information - see the section "Range - distance to empty tank".
Fuel consumptionCurrent consumption.
Average speed
  • Long press on RESET resets Average speed.
No trip computer information.This option shows a blank display - it also marks the beginning/end of the loop.
The combined instrument panel's trip computer can be changed to another option at any time during the journey. Proceed as follows:
  1. Turn the thumbwheel - stop on the desired heading.
